Debt collector calling for bill I was told would be paid.

23 yr old college student from Indiana. Work part time but obviously don’t make very much being in school. About a year and a half ago I had some chest pain so I went to my local ER. I was uninsured at the time but I was placed on Presumptive Eligibility for Medicaid and was told multiple times by people at the hospital that PE meant “no matter what happens I won’t pay a dime”. Turns out I was fine and likely was just having a panic attack so after some tests the doctors sent me home. Since they definitively told me I wouldn’t have to pay a dime for anything they did that day, I didn’t even think about until this morning I get a call from a debt collection agency about an unpaid medical bill for some X-rays they did. How can I get rid of this bill without paying?
